Manual Operation of PVC Edge Banding: A Comprehensive Guide from a Chinese Manufacturer54
As a leading Chinese manufacturer specializing in PVC edge banding, we understand the intricacies of both automated and manual application processes. While automated machinery offers high-speed production, the manual application of PVC edge banding remains a crucial skill, particularly for smaller workshops, bespoke furniture projects, and intricate designs where machine precision might be less suitable. This guide details the manual process, offering insights gained from years of experience and providing tips to achieve a professional, high-quality finish.
1. Preparation is Key: Selecting the Right Materials and Tools
Before commencing the application, meticulous preparation is essential for a flawless finish. This involves selecting the appropriate PVC edge banding to match the substrate material (e.g., MDF, particleboard, plywood) and desired aesthetic. Consider factors such as thickness, color, texture, and the level of durability needed. Thicker banding provides greater protection against chipping and wear, especially for high-traffic furniture. Beyond the edge banding itself, you’ll need the following tools:
Iron: A dedicated edge banding iron is highly recommended. These irons are designed for precise temperature control, crucial for achieving a clean bond without burning or damaging the PVC or substrate. The temperature setting will depend on the type of PVC and the substrate. Lower temperatures are usually needed for thinner banding and sensitive substrates. Experimentation is key to finding the optimal setting.
Trimming tools: These can range from hand planes and scrapers to specialized edge banding trimming tools. A sharp blade is crucial for creating a clean, precise edge. Hand planes offer greater control, particularly on curved surfaces, while trimming tools offer efficiency for straight edges.
Sandpaper: Various grits of sandpaper are needed for smoothing any imperfections after trimming. Start with a coarser grit to remove excess material, then gradually move to finer grits for a smooth, polished finish. We recommend using a sanding block for even pressure distribution.
Clamps: Spring clamps or other suitable clamping mechanisms are vital to ensure a secure bond during the application process and while the glue cools and sets.

Measuring Tape and Pencil: Accurate measurement and marking are essential for cutting the correct length of PVC edge banding.
2. Applying the PVC Edge Banding
Once you have gathered your materials and tools, you can begin the application process. The precise steps are as follows:
Measure and Cut: Measure the length of the edge you need to cover and cut the PVC edge banding accordingly, adding a small amount of extra length for easier application.
Apply Adhesive: Apply a thin, even layer of adhesive to the edge of the substrate, ensuring complete coverage. Follow the manufacturer’s instructions regarding the appropriate adhesive application method and drying time. This is usually a few seconds to a minute for hot melt glue.
Apply the Banding: Carefully position the PVC edge banding onto the adhesive-coated edge, ensuring it is aligned properly and sits flush against the substrate. Use a clean cloth or rag to gently press the banding into place, working from the center outwards to remove any air bubbles.
Clamp and Cool: Securely clamp the edge banding in place until the adhesive cools and sets. This prevents warping and ensures a strong bond.
Trim Excess Banding: Once the adhesive has set (check the glue manufacturer's instructions), use your chosen trimming tool to carefully remove the excess PVC banding. Work slowly and deliberately to avoid damaging the substrate or the newly applied banding. Ensure a flush finish.
Sand and Finish: Use sandpaper to smooth out any imperfections, starting with a coarser grit and gradually moving to finer grits. The final sanding should leave a perfectly smooth and even surface.
3. Troubleshooting Common Issues
Despite careful preparation, issues can arise during manual edge banding application. Here are some common problems and their solutions:
Burning the PVC or Substrate: This often happens due to excessive heat from the iron. Lower the temperature setting on your iron and test it on a scrap piece of material before applying it to your project.
Uneven Bonding: This can result from insufficient or uneven glue application. Ensure a thin but even layer of adhesive is applied across the entire edge.
Air Bubbles: Gently press out any air bubbles during application, working from the center outwards.
Chipping or Damage: This can occur during trimming. Use sharp blades and work carefully to avoid chipping the PVC or substrate.
